-
公开(公告)号:CN112487645A
公开(公告)日:2021-03-12
申请号:CN202011384893.6
申请日:2020-12-01
Applicant: 中国科学院软件研究所
IPC: G06F30/20 , G16C60/00 , G06F119/14
Abstract: 本发明属于计算机图形学领域,涉及一种统一的各向同性、各向异性虚拟材料的能量建模方法和装置。在本发明的能量定义下,本发明给出了一组方向和函数,在该方向上,本发明定义的能量函数不仅可以是各向同性的,而且材料涵盖了线性和非线性。本发明的目的在于提供一种直观的各向同性和各向异性的统一建模方法,并使得模型涵盖更为广泛的材料范围。该方法可以不仅可以为用户提供方向的选择以及相应方向上拉伸能量的定义,而且提供了用户方向间作用的选择,进而实现了具有不同弹性模量的弹性材料的建模。
-
公开(公告)号:CN114820830A
公开(公告)日:2022-07-29
申请号:CN202110112295.1
申请日:2021-01-27
Applicant: 中国科学院软件研究所
Abstract: 本发明公开了一种基于稀疏八叉树的并行刚体碰撞检测方法及装置,包括:根据待碰撞检测刚体构建包围盒树,对生成碰撞区域划分,获取各小单元空间的索引;依据待碰撞检测刚体的重心及各小单元空间的索引,构建压缩八叉树的叶子节点;对生成的内部节点进行排序,生成压缩八叉树的后序遍历;结合内部节点与压缩八叉树的后序遍历,生成压缩八叉树;通过计算压缩八叉树中每个节点与其父节点之间的深度差,获取中间节点,生成完整八叉树;从完整八叉树的叶子节点开始自底向上查询重叠区域,找到发生碰撞的叶子节点对。本发明使用Z空间填充曲线(Z‑SFC)对碰撞区域进行有效的线性化,极大地降低了计算开销,可实现对大规模刚体碰撞的实时检测和计算。
-
公开(公告)号:CN112487645B
公开(公告)日:2022-05-10
申请号:CN202011384893.6
申请日:2020-12-01
Applicant: 中国科学院软件研究所
IPC: G06F30/20 , G16C60/00 , G06F119/14
Abstract: 本发明属于计算机图形学领域,涉及一种统一的各向同性、各向异性虚拟材料的能量建模方法和装置。在本发明的能量定义下,本发明给出了一组方向和函数,在该方向上,本发明定义的能量函数不仅可以是各向同性的,而且材料涵盖了线性和非线性。本发明的目的在于提供一种直观的各向同性和各向异性的统一建模方法,并使得模型涵盖更为广泛的材料范围。该方法可以不仅可以为用户提供方向的选择以及相应方向上拉伸能量的定义,而且提供了用户方向间作用的选择,进而实现了具有不同弹性模量的弹性材料的建模。
-
-